Located in Rapid City near Mount Rushmore, the South Dakota School of Mines and Technology is a public university specializing in science and engineering degrees. The campus features active research facilities and houses the popular Museum of Geology, which showcases rare fossils and Black Hills minerals. Visitors can tour the campus grounds and experience the university's rich STEM legacy.
History
Founded in 1885, the university has a rich history linked to the mining and engineering industries. Over the years, it has evolved to include a variety of disciplines while maintaining its core focus on science and technology education.
